flash3d教学之基础知识02-drawTriangles绘制两个三角形[转]

转载 原文为 http://www.pan3d.me/tutorial 作者 Pan3d.Me
flash3d教学之基础知识02-drawTriangles绘制两个三角形[转]



通过两个三角形呈现出立体面片的感觉。 在这里。我们将一个四边形拆分成两个二角形,然后用drawTriangles就可以绘制出来

代码数据

_triangles.vertices.push(0, 0);
_triangles.vertices.push(0, 200);
_triangles.vertices.push(300, 150);
_triangles.vertices.push(300, 50);

_triangles.uvtData.push(0, 0);
_triangles.uvtData.push(0, 1);
_triangles.uvtData.push(1, 1);
_triangles.uvtData.push(1, 0);

_triangles.indices.push(0, 1, 2);
_triangles.indices.push(0, 2, 3);

在之前,我们组成一个三角形。需要3个点。 在这里我们组两个三角形却只要4个点, 细看一下图,就可以理解因为有二个点是重复的

你可能感兴趣的:(ITeye)